New Scorecard Warns: U.S. Food Retailers Lag on Reducing Harmful Pesticides

Submitted by Aurora Christialis on Thu, 12/18/2025 - 22:15
Regeneration International

While leaders are making strides, many maor retailers still lag on reducing hazardous pesticides—despite rising consumer demand for safer food and mounting risks to pollinators, soil health, and food production
